Ticket PRV-armature: vault locked. The Quillfort secrets vault sealed itself during the reset-flow revamp deploy. New contractor: do not redeploy until unsealed. Unseal from the Quillfort CLI on the jump host, then re-run migrations. Use the recovery passphrase below to unseal.

unlock words, bawef-kahap: sorax-sorir-quenys-aldok

**Visitor Policy — Temporary Site (Renovation Period)**

While Penhallow House is under renovation, all teams operate from the temporary site at Marwick Yard. Facilities desk staff must treat visitor handling with extra care here: the site shares a courtyard with two unrelated tenants, and signage is limited. Every visitor must be pre-registered, met at the yard gate, and escorted for the full visit. Deliveries go to the marked bay only, never the main door. To open the main door for escorted visitors, enter the code below on the gate panel.

staff pass of badup-kawig = bdg-TYN-3

The TideGlass tide-table widget caches harmonic constants in an encrypted local store. If the widget renders blank charts and the Pelorus log shows "datum cache sealed," the cache key has rotated out from under a stale instance. Do not delete the cache — that discards three days of interpolated predictions and forces a full re-fetch from the Moorhen upstream, which is rate-limited. Instead, open the Pelorus recovery prompt from the on-call console and enter the passphrase noted directly below this entry.

strongbox words: ulamir-ulaix

**Ticket: Quota service reading wrong env in staging**

Per-tenant rate quotas on Millbrook staging are all resolving to the global default. Cause: the quota sync job loads `.env.staging` but the tenant map key was never set there, only in prod. Symptom: tenant `acme-demo` and others share one bucket. Fix for future maintainers: keep staging and prod env files structurally identical. The sync job also needs its upstream credential, so add this line to `.env.staging`:

secret setting of bagag-kajof: RELAY_SECRET8=d9a517d5